Output e58659953dc1422c155bc1b0f722a01ca285272ef69501aa9a9d100b339dc8eb:20

value
88386348
script pubkey
OP_0 OP_PUSHBYTES_32 71e28f3d42d7712bf59806c71163bc76b1109541e7a3d9a080f47ab0cb58f865
address
bc1qw83g702z6acjhavcqmr3zcauw6c3p92pu73angyq73atpj6clpjs7mga5k
transaction
e58659953dc1422c155bc1b0f722a01ca285272ef69501aa9a9d100b339dc8eb
spent
true